Course Content

• Introduction to Digital Twin Technology and its Applications in Transportation
• Data Acquisition and Management for Predictive Transportation Systems
• Predictive Modelling and Simulation for Transportation using Digital Twins
• Advanced Analytics and Machine Learning for Transportation Optimization
• Digital Twin Architecture and Infrastructure for Transportation
• Real-time Data Integration and Visualization in Transportation Digital Twins
• Case Studies: Implementing Digital Twins in Predictive Transportation
• Cybersecurity and Data Privacy in Transportation Digital Twin Systems
• Digital Twin Development Lifecycle and Deployment Strategies
• Future Trends and Emerging Technologies in Predictive Transportation Digital Twins (IoT, AI, Blockchain)

Advanced Certificate in Digital Twin programs are increasingly significant in predictive transportation. The UK transportation sector, facing challenges like congestion and aging infrastructure, is rapidly adopting digital twin technology for improved efficiency and predictive maintenance. According to recent industry reports, investment in this technology is booming. An Advanced Certificate in Digital Twin equips professionals with the skills to build, manage, and analyze these digital representations of physical assets, ultimately leading to better decision-making and cost savings. The ability to predict potential failures in transport networks, optimize traffic flow, and enhance overall system reliability are key benefits. This aligns with the UK government's focus on smart cities and sustainable transportation, creating a high demand for specialists skilled in digital twin applications.
